CCTV Camera Market is anticipated to expand from $24.2 billion in 2024 to $63.3 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of approximately 10.1%. The CCTV Camera Market encompasses the production and distribution of surveillance cameras used for security and monitoring across residential, commercial, and industrial sectors. These devices capture video footage for crime prevention, traffic monitoring, and facility management. The market is driven by advancements in AI and IoT, enhancing features like facial recognition and remote access. Increasing security concerns and smart city initiatives propel demand, fostering innovations in high-resolution imaging and data analytics.

The CCTV Camera Market is experiencing robust growth, fueled by advancements in surveillance technology and increasing security concerns. The IP-based CCTV cameras segment is the top-performing segment, driven by their ability to provide high-resolution images and remote accessibility. These cameras are preferred for their scalability and integration capabilities with modern security systems. The analog CCTV cameras segment, while traditional, remains the second highest performing, especially in cost-sensitive markets where budget constraints dictate simpler solutions. Within the IP-based segment, the dome cameras sub-segment leads due to their versatility and discreet design, making them suitable for various environments. Bullet cameras follow closely, favored for their long-range visibility and deterrent effect. In the analog segment, the dome and bullet cameras also dominate, highlighting their enduring appeal. Enhanced features like night vision, motion detection, and AI integration are propelling innovation, ensuring the CCTV Camera Market continues to evolve and meet diverse security needs.

Geographical Overview:

The CCTV camera market is witnessing robust growth across various regions, each presenting unique opportunities. In North America, the market is driven by heightened security concerns and technological advancements. The integration of AI in surveillance systems is further propelling demand. Europe follows closely, with stringent regulations on public safety and privacy fostering the adoption of advanced CCTV technologies. The region's focus on smart city initiatives also contributes to market expansion. In Asia Pacific, rapid urbanization and government initiatives for smart infrastructure are key growth drivers. Countries like China and India are emerging as significant players, investing heavily in surveillance systems. Latin America is experiencing growth, spurred by rising crime rates and the need for enhanced security solutions. The Middle East & Africa region is also gaining momentum, with increasing investments in infrastructure and security technologies. These regions present lucrative opportunities for market players aiming to expand their footprint in the global CCTV camera market.

Key Trends and Drivers:

The CCTV Camera Market is experiencing robust growth, propelled by advancements in artificial intelligence and machine learning technologies. These innovations enhance video analytics, enabling real-time monitoring and predictive insights. The integration of AI-driven features is transforming surveillance, offering automated threat detection and improved accuracy. Rising security concerns across residential, commercial, and industrial sectors are key drivers of market expansion. Urbanization and infrastructure development further amplify the demand for sophisticated surveillance solutions. The shift towards smart city initiatives is fostering the deployment of advanced CCTV systems, ensuring public safety and efficient urban management. Cloud-based surveillance is another significant trend, providing scalable storage solutions and remote access capabilities. This facilitates seamless data management and enhances system flexibility. Additionally, the increasing affordability of high-resolution cameras makes advanced surveillance accessible to a broader audience, fueling market growth. Opportunities abound in emerging markets where infrastructure development and digital transformation are priorities. Companies that offer innovative, cost-effective solutions are well-positioned to capitalize on these expanding markets. The focus on cybersecurity within surveillance systems also presents potential for growth, as organizations seek to protect sensitive data from cyber threats.
